Almont Middle School is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Almont, Lapeer County. The school has 425 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Almont Community Schools school district. It serves grades 5โ8 in a rural setting. The school employs 21.4 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 19.9:1. 59% of students are proficient in reading. 41% are proficient in maths. Almont Middle School enrolls 425 students across grades 5โ8. The student body is 53% male and 47% female. A teaching staff of 21.4 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 19.9: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 92% White, 5.6% Hispanic or Latino and 1.2% Two or more races.

113 of the school's 425 students (27%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 100 qualify for free lunch and 13 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Almont Middle School is located in a rural setting (NCES locale: Rural, Distant). Virtual instruction: Supplemental Virtual.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district MI At-Large (non-voting delegate), state senate district 31, state house district 82.
Almont Middle School is one of 3 schools in Almont Community Schools, based in ALMONT, Michigan. The district serves 1,389 students district-wide and employs 69 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 425 students, Almont Middle School is close to the district average of about 463 students per school.
